Packaging Peanut Market Outlook
The packaging peanut market was valued at $1.2 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ach $2.1 billion by 2033, growing at a CAGR of 5.8% during the forecast period 2025-2033. This market is driven by the increasing demand for protective packaging solutions across various industries, including electronics, food and beverage, and healthcare. The rise in e-commerce activities has significantly boosted the need for efficient and cost-effective packaging materials, with packaging peanuts being a preferred choice due to their lightweight and cushioning properties. Additionally, the growing awareness about environmental sustainability has led to a shift towards biodegradable packaging peanuts, further propelling market growth.
However, the market faces challenges such as stringent environmental regulations and the availability of alternative packaging solutions like air pillows and foam sheets. Despite these restraints, the packaging peanut market holds significant growth potential, particularly in emerging economies where industrialization and urbanization are on the rise. The increasing focus on reducing carbon footprints and enhancing product safety during transit is expected to create lucrative opportunities for market players. Moreover, advancements in material technology and the development of innovative, eco-friendly packaging solutions are anticipated to drive market expansion in the coming years.

Material Type Analysis
The packaging peanut market is segmented by material type into biodegradable and non-biodegradable options. Biodegradable packaging peanuts are gaining traction due to their environmental benefits and compliance with stringent regulations. These peanuts are made from renewable resources and decompose naturally, reducing landfill waste and carbon footprint. The demand for biodegradable options is driven by increasing consumer awareness and preference for sustainable packaging solutions. Companies are investing in research and development to enhance the performance and cost-effectiveness of biodegradable peanuts, making them a viable alternative to traditional non-biodegradable options.
Non-biodegradable packaging peanuts, typically made from polystyrene, continue to hold a significant market share due to their cost-effectiveness and superior cushioning properties. However, the environmental concerns associated with polystyrene waste have led to a gradual shift towards more sustainable alternatives. Manufacturers are exploring ways to improve the recyclability of non-biodegradable peanuts and reduce their environmental impact. The competition between biodegradable and non-biodegradable options is shaping the market dynamics, with companies focusing on innovation and sustainability to meet evolving consumer demands.

Top Countries Insights in Packaging Peanut
In the United States, the packaging peanut market is valued at approximately $400 million, with a CAGR of 5%. The country's strong focus on sustainability and the presence of major packaging manufacturers contribute to market growth. The increasing demand for protective packaging solutions in the e-commerce and electronics sectors is a key driver, while stringent environmental regulations pose challenges for manufacturers.
Germany is a leading market in Europe, with a market size of around $250 million and a CAGR of 4%. The country's emphasis on sustainable packaging practices and compliance with environmental regulations drive the demand for biodegradable packaging peanuts. The growing e-commerce sector and the need for efficient logistics solutions further support market growth.
China is experiencing rapid growth in the packaging peanut market, with a market value of approximately $300 million and a CAGR of 7%. The country's booming e-commerce industry and increasing consumer awareness about sustainable packaging solutions are key growth drivers. The government's focus on reducing environmental impact and promoting eco-friendly practices also contributes to market expansion.
In India, the packaging peanut market is valued at around $150 million, with a CAGR of 6%. The country's rapid industrialization and urbanization, coupled with the expansion of the e-commerce sector, drive the demand for protective packaging solutions. The increasing focus on sustainability and the adoption of biodegradable packaging peanuts are expected to boost market growth.
Brazil is a significant market in Latin America, with a market size of approximately $100 million and a CAGR of 5%. The country's growing food and beverage industry and the need for efficient packaging solutions to prevent product damage during transportation are key growth drivers. The emphasis on sustainable packaging practices and compliance with environmental regulations further support market expansion.
